Understanding RFID Technology:

RFID is a technology that uses radio waves to identify and track objects. In the context of animals, RFID tags are small electronic devices that can be attached to animals’ bodies or implanted under their skin. These tags contain unique identification numbers that can be read by RFID Smart Readers.

Key Components of RFID Smart Readers:

  1. Reader Antenna:
    • The RFID Smart Reader consists of a reader antenna, which emits radio waves to communicate with RFID tags.
    • The antenna captures the data encoded in the RFID tags, facilitating the identification process.
  2. Processing Unit:
    • The processing unit interprets the data received from the RFID tags.
    • It is responsible for decoding the unique identification numbers and processing the information for further use.
  3. User Interface:
    • Many RFID Smart Readers feature user-friendly interfaces such as touchscreens or simple buttons.
    • Users can easily access and manage the information collected by the reader through the interface.

Benefits of RFID Smart Readers in Animal Identification:

  1. Efficient Tracking and Monitoring:
    • RFID technology enables quick and accurate identification of animals.
    • Farmers and veterinarians can efficiently monitor the movement, health, and behavior of individual animals within a herd or group.
  2. Data Accuracy and Integrity:
    • The automated nature of RFID Smart Readers reduces the risk of human error in data entry and recording.
    • Accurate and reliable information is crucial for effective animal management, disease control, and breeding programs.
  3. Time and Labor Savings:
    • Traditional manual identification methods, such as ear tagging, can be time-consuming and labor-intensive.
    • RFID Smart Readers streamline the identification process, saving time and reducing the need for extensive manpower.
  4. Enhanced Animal Welfare:
    • Improved monitoring and timely identification of health issues contribute to better overall animal welfare.
    • Rapid response to illness or injury is facilitated, ensuring that animals receive prompt veterinary care.
  5. Data Integration and Analytics:
    • RFID Smart Readers can be integrated with other farm management systems.
    • Data collected can be analyzed to make informed decisions about animal health, nutrition, and breeding strategies.
  6. Traceability and Compliance:
    • The ability to trace an animal’s history and movements is crucial for compliance with regulations and quality standards in the food industry.
    • RFID technology provides a reliable means of tracking an animal from birth to market.
